Inquiry Letter: Afghan National Defense and Security Forces (ANDSF) Procurements

Abstract

I am writing to request information regarding the need for several recent procurements made on behalf of the Afghan National Defense and Security Forces (ANDSF). I am concerned that we may be buying equipment and vehicles in quantities that exceed the needs of the ANDSF. I am also concerned that such large acquisitions could prompt the premature disposal of equipment and vehicles that have already been issued to the ANDSF and that have significant service life remaining. The procurements in which I am interested, along with the total value of the procurement (as recorded in the Defense Security Cooperation Agency Security Cooperation Management System)and the CSTC-A memorandum of request number provided in parentheses, are as follows: High Mobility Multipurpose Wheeled Vehicles (HMMWVs) for the Afghan National Army (ANA)($166 million; 14-E1A-207A); M16A4 Rifles for the Afghan National Police ($35 million; 15-E1P-300A); Medium Tactical Vehicles (MTV) for the ANA ($381 million; 14-E1A-205A); and, Ammunition for the ANA ($52 million; 14-S1A-407X).
